East Hill Farm
East Hill Farm is a farm in Heytesbury, Wiltshire, England. East Hill Farm is situated nearby to the peak Knook Down, as well as near Cotley Hill.Places of Interest Nearby

Scratchbury Camp is the site of an Iron Age univallate hillfort on Scratchbury Hill, overlooking the Wylye valley about 1 km northeast of the village of Norton Bavant in Wiltshire, England. Scratchbury Camp is situated 1½ miles west of East Hill Farm.

The Church of St Peter and St Paul, Heytesbury is the Church of England parish church for the parish of Heytesbury with Tytherington and Knook, Wiltshire, England. Church of St Peter and St Paul, Heytesbury is situated 1¼ miles southwest of East Hill Farm.

Knook Castle is the site of an Iron Age univallate hillfort on Knook Down, near the village of Knook in Wiltshire, England, but largely within the civil parish of Upton Lovell. Knook Castle is situated 1½ miles east of East Hill Farm.

Tytherington is a small village in Wiltshire, in the southwest of England. It lies on the south side of the Wylye valley, about 3+1⁄2 miles southeast of the town of Warminster and 1 mile southwest of the larger village of Heytesbury. Tytherington is situated 2 miles southwest of East Hill Farm.

Codford is a civil parish south of Salisbury Plain in the Wylye Valley in Wiltshire, England. Its settlements are the adjacent villages of Codford St Peter and Codford St Mary, which lie some 7 miles southeast of Warminster. Codford St Peter is situated 3½ miles southeast of East Hill Farm.
